WITHDRAWN Tsunami earthquakes are challenging to evaluate using traditional seismic techniques. They have high seismic moment and magnitudes, generate disproportionately large tsunamis, however they produce low ground shaking on land. This inconsistency indicates a lack of correlation between seismic moment and high-frequency radiated energy. Thus, classic strong-motion data do not represent this properly. We present an evaluation of the applicability of absolute Arias Intensity (AAI) as an energetic measure that can distinguish tsunami-type earthquakes from "normal" subduction-type earthquakes, deep intermediate earthquakes, complex and/or slow-rupturing earthquakes. We studied a set of strong-motion data from multiple Mw 7.6–7.8 ground shaking events by normalizing the time-series data into a common time window that corresponds to each event's origin time; this makes it possible to directly compare the time and amount of shaking across the various sites and events. Tsunami earthquakes are characterized by lower than expected AAI values due to their gradual build-up of radiated energy over much longer durations, while most of the energy released by normal subduction-type earthquakes occurs over a much shorter period of time at considerably higher AAI values. Furthermore, our analysis verified that this difference exists even when considering equal sizes and hypocentral locations, indicating that AAI is sensitive to the kinematics of rupture and the radiational efficiency of the seismic source. Therefore, we conclude that AAI is able to discriminate between the various types of earthquakes.
